Choosing the Right Platform

When embarking on a blogging journey, selecting the right platform is crucial for ensuring that your online presence remains secure and your personal information is safeguarded. Various blogging platforms offer distinct features, particularly in terms of user privacy and security settings. Understanding these can significantly enhance your ability to blog safely.

One of the first considerations when choosing a platform is the level of anonymity it provides. Some platforms enable bloggers to maintain higher levels of privacy, allowing them to share their thoughts without divulging identifiable information. For instance, platforms like WordPress and Ghost offer options for self-hosting, providing users more control over their data and how it is displayed online. This aspect is especially important for those who wish to discuss sensitive subjects or share personal experiences without compromising their safety.

Another significant factor to consider is the security settings available on the selected platform. Robust security features, such as SSL encryption, two-factor authentication, and regular updates to patch vulnerabilities, should be prioritized. These measures help protect your blog from unauthorized access and potential data breaches, allowing you to focus on your content rather than worries about cyber threats.

Audience control is also an essential element in your platform choice. Some blogging platforms allow for easy management of who can view your content, whether it be a public audience or a select group of readers. This ability to restrict access can foster a more comfortable space for open dialogues, as it provides an additional layer of safety while engaging with your readers.

In conclusion, selecting the right blogging platform is integral to maintaining safety while expressing oneself online. By considering factors like anonymity, security features, and audience control, bloggers can share their thoughts, experiences, and insights with confidence, ensuring a safe blogging experience.

The Art of Anonymous Blogging

Blogging has emerged as a powerful platform for individuals to share their thoughts, experiences, and emotions. However, many may hesitate to engage in this creative outlet due to concerns about privacy and personal safety. Anonymous blogging serves as a suitable alternative, allowing individuals to express themselves freely while safeguarding their identities. This practice not only promotes open communication but also helps creators navigate the digital landscape safely.

To embark on an anonymous blogging journey, the first step is to choose a pseudonym that resonates with your intended message. This name should be relatable yet distinct, preventing any potential connection to your real identity. Moreover, avoid sharing identifiable information such as your location, workplace, or even personal details that could compromise your anonymity. Utilizing an email dedicated solely to your blog will further safeguard your private information.

In crafting your content, it is paramount to maintain authenticity. Readers are drawn to relatable and genuine experiences. Being true to your voice while sharing your story will encourage a deeper connection with your audience. When discussing sensitive topics, ensure to employ discernment in your writing and focus on the broader aspects of your narrative, rather than specific personal details that could expose your identity.

Additionally, leveraging privacy-focused blogging platforms can enhance your safety. Research and select platforms that prioritize user anonymity and allow for secure interactions within the blogging community. Remember to regularly review your online presence and settings to limit potential vulnerabilities.

Ultimately, anonymous blogging can provide a valuable outlet for self-expression while prioritizing your safety and privacy. By embracing this art, you can foster a sense of connection and understanding, reminding both yourself and others that it is indeed okay to talk, but safety must always come first.

Practicing Online Safety and Security

In the expanding realm of blogging, ensuring one’s online safety and security has become paramount. As a blogger, the content shared can often invite scrutiny, making it crucial to uphold various safety practices. One of the foundational steps in this direction is the use of strong, unique passwords for all blogging platforms and related accounts. A robust password typically incorporates a mix of uppercase and lowercase letters, numbers, and symbols, making it significantly more resistant to unauthorized access.

Additionally, bloggers must be vigilant about recognizing phishing attempts. Cybercriminals frequently use tactics such as deceptive emails or messages that mimic trusted sources to lure individuals into divulging personal information. Awareness and discernment are essential in identifying these threats. It is advisable to scrutinize the sender’s email address and avoid clicking on links that seem suspicious or requests that appear out of the ordinary.

Privacy is another major consideration for safe blogging. It is vital to keep personal information, such as address, phone number, and financial details, private and secure. When sharing content, bloggers should be conscious of the information they are disclosing, ensuring it does not inadvertently reveal sensitive details about themselves or their loved ones.

To further enhance online safety, bloggers can implement a checklist of safe practices. This checklist should include changing passwords regularly, enabling two-factor authentication when available, regularly updating software for security patches, and backing up blog content to a secure location. By adhering to these essential safety guidelines, individuals can enjoy their blogging experience while confidently engaging with their audience, creating an environment where they can safely express themselves online.

Dealing with Negative Feedback and Trolling

In the world of online blogging, encountering negative feedback and trolling is an unfortunate reality that many writers face. It is essential to approach these situations with a mindset that prioritizes personal safety and mental well-being. Understanding that criticism can arise from various sources allows bloggers to navigate the complex terrain of public discourse with greater discernment.

One effective strategy for managing criticism is to evaluate the feedback given. Constructive criticism can often provide valuable insights that can help enhance the quality of your blog. In contrast, trolling often stems from individuals seeking to provoke an emotional reaction without contributing anything meaningful. Distinguishing between the two types of engagement is crucial for a healthy blogging experience. Responding to constructive comments can foster a sense of community, while it is advisable to ignore or block trolls to maintain a safe online environment.

Another important aspect is to create a robust support system. Connecting with fellow bloggers who understand the challenges of online expression can provide invaluable support. Engaging in discussions with peers about negative experiences can help normalize the emotional impact of harsh criticism and foster resilience. Moreover, these connections can lead to shared strategies for dealing with negativity, enhancing overall blogging safety.

Maintaining mental well-being is paramount in the face of adversity. It is beneficial to take breaks from social media or blogging platforms when negativity becomes overwhelming. Engaging in self-care practices, such as meditation, exercise, or pursuing hobbies outside the digital realm, can help preserve a healthy mindset. Additionally, setting clear boundaries regarding what content to engage with online can facilitate a safer and more enjoyable blogging experience.

In conclusion, managing negative feedback and trolling in blogging requires a balanced approach that emphasizes discernment and mental health. By developing strategies to respond effectively and prioritizing personal well-being, bloggers can continue to share their voices while navigating the complexities of online interactions safely.
